arXiv:math/0603097 is Springborn 2008 ("A variational principle for weighted
Delaunay triangulations and hyperideal polyhedra"), not a Kolpakov-Mednykh paper.
The author pair Kolpakov & Mednykh has no joint publication from 2006; their
earliest collaboration is arXiv:1008.0312 (2010, on torus knots, unrelated).
The wrong author name was introduced during the Java→C++ port — the Java source
correctly links to math/0603097 without naming the authors; whoever ported it
invented "Kolpakov-Mednykh". The S1 citation audit (2026-05-31) then cemented
the error by adding the incorrect row to references.md.
